Testing AIDL delegator class with RPC
Similar set up to what will be in Auto. Trying to find an easy way to
set up the shim without so much manual boilerplating.
A shim process gets the binder from a RPC connection and uses that as
the implementation for a local registered service.
Test: atest binderRpcTest
